Hi, 

We have two exchange systems and we have an issue where certain e-mail are 
stuck at a retry status in our connector queue. These items will show numerous 
retries, but I can't see anything other that the message that the "Item could 
not be opened" down in the bottom of the queue viewer. 

There is also an issue with the users systems being very slow. Especially in 
the morning. Outlook will be at a "Not Responding" status for 30 to 120 
minutes. 

I have spent a lot of time trying to troubleshoot this and frankly everyone is 
pretty ticked off at this point. 

System setup. 

Exchange server #1: 

Runs fetchmail scripts to pull in mail from POP3 accounts at ISP and delivers 
to local SMTP for distribution 
Hosts account that we use to archive a copy of all e-mails from all accounts. 
Public folders stored here 

Exchange server #2 

All user accounts hosted on this server - copies of all e-mail are sent to 
account on serer #1 
All clients running Outlook 2007
